**KY-065** is a potent, selective, and ATP-competitive small molecule inhibitor of cyclin-dependent kinase 8 (CDK8) and CDK19, with IC50 values of 4.4 nM and 3.6 nM, respectively, with minimal cross-reactivity against other CDK family kinases[5][2][1]. It inhibits CDK8 primarily by competing at the ATP binding site and preferentially binds to the DMG-out conformation of the kinase[3]. Mechanistically, KY-065 suppresses CDK8-mediated phosphorylation of STAT1 at Ser727 in chondrocytes, reducing abnormal downstream signaling associated with conditions such as achondroplasia (ACH) and osteoporosis[2][3][1]. Preclinical studies show that KY-065 restores normal chondrogenic differentiation and promotes elongation of long bones in a mouse model of achondroplasia, as well as preventing bone loss in a postmenopausal osteoporosis mouse model, primarily by modulating mesenchymal stem cells and their signaling to osteoclasts[2][1]. KY-065 was internally developed and is being studied primarily in academic and preclinical research settings as a promising therapeutic for ACH and osteoporosis, with ongoing research to determine potential utility in human disease[2][3][1].
